On that note though, talking about how it’s hard to find good snacks, did you know that less than 1% of children get the recommended amount of whole grains in their diets? Ouch! 🙁

Honey Maid Go Bites provide kids with about 15% of both the recommended daily value of whole grains (48g) and protein (34g).

Honey Maid Go Bites Filled Snacks are crispy graham pockets filled with delicious ingredients, and made with 7g of whole grains and 5g of protein per serving.
